What is the airport code for Savoonga?
Savoonga Airport uses the IATA code SVA and the ICAO code PASA. IATA codes are the three-letter ones on your boarding pass; ICAO codes are four letters and used by air traffic control.
Where is Savoonga Airport?
It sits at 63.6864° N, 170.4930° W, serving Savoonga in United States, at an elevation of 53 feet.
